2024 Regular Session • West Virginia Legislature
SB466: Requiring State Board of Education develop Safety While Accessing Technology education program
Legislative Summary
The purpose of this bill is to require the State Board of Education to develop a Safety While Accessing Technology education program to be taught to students from the 3rd to 12th grades.
